GPS Tracking Servers and Hosting: Setting Up Your Infrastructure

Fleet Stack - Oct 17 - - Dev Community

Establish a robust and efficient GPS tracking infrastructure with our comprehensive guide on setting up GPS tracking servers and hosting solutions. From choosing the right server software to installation and hosting options, ensure your GPS tracking system is reliable and scalable.

Introduction to GPS Tracking Servers and Hosting

In the realm of GPS tracking, having a reliable server and hosting infrastructure is paramount. A GPS tracking server serves as the backbone of your tracking system, managing data collection, processing, and storage.

Image description
Whether you're managing a fleet of vehicles, tracking assets, or enhancing personal safety, setting up a robust GPS tracking server and selecting the right hosting solution ensures your system operates seamlessly and efficiently.

Importance of a Reliable GPS Tracking Server

A dependable GPS tracking server is crucial for:

  • Real-Time Data Processing: Ensures immediate access to location data, enhancing decision-making.
  • Scalability: Accommodates growing data volumes as your tracking needs expand.
  • Data Security: Protects sensitive tracking information from unauthorized access and breaches.
  • System Reliability: Minimizes downtime, ensuring continuous tracking and monitoring.

Key Components of a GPS Tracking Server Infrastructure

Building an effective GPS tracking server infrastructure involves several essential components:

  • GPS Server Software: The core application that processes and manages tracking data.
  • Database: Stores historical tracking data for analysis and reporting.
  • Mapping Integration: Visualizes tracking data on interactive maps.
  • User Interface (UI): Provides an interface for users to interact with the tracking system.
  • Security Protocols: Ensures data integrity and protection against cyber threats.
  • Hosting Environment: Determines where your server and data reside, influencing performance and accessibility.

Choosing the Right GPS Server Software

Selecting the appropriate GPS server software is critical for the success of your tracking system. Consider the following factors:

1. Open Source vs. Proprietary GPS Server Software

  • Open Source: Offers flexibility and cost-effectiveness, allowing customization to fit specific needs. Examples include Fleet Stack and OpenGTS, Digital Tracking and GPS Gateway .
  • Proprietary: Provides dedicated support, regular updates, and additional features but often comes at a higher cost.

2. Top GPS Server Software Options

  • Fleet Stack™ GPS Tracking Server: A proprietary solution offering seamless integration, advanced analytics, and secure hosting tailored for businesses of all sizes.

Setting Up Your GPS Tracking Server

1. Selecting a Hosting Provider

Your hosting provider plays a significant role in the performance and reliability of your GPS tracking server. Consider the following options:

  • Cloud Hosting: Services like AWS, Google Cloud, and Microsoft Azure offer scalability, high availability, and robust security features.
  • Dedicated Servers: Provide full control over server resources, ideal for businesses with specific performance requirements.
  • Shared Hosting: A cost-effective option for smaller tracking systems, though it may lack the performance and scalability needed for larger operations.

2. Installing GPS Server Software

Once you've chosen your hosting provider, proceed with installing your selected GPS server software:

Image description
Download the Software: Obtain the latest version of your chosen GPS server software from the official website or repository.
Follow Installation Guides: Adhere to the software's installation instructions, configuring necessary dependencies and settings.
Configure the Server: Set up essential parameters such as database connections, port settings, and security configurations.

3. Configuring Your GPS Tracking Server

After installation, configure your GPS tracking server to optimize performance:

  • Database Setup: Ensure your database is correctly configured to handle the influx of tracking data.
  • Map Integration: Integrate mapping services like Google Maps or Mapbox to visualize tracking data.
  • User Accounts: Create and manage user accounts, setting appropriate permissions and access levels.
  • Security Measures: Implement firewalls, SSL certificates, and regular security audits to protect your data.

GPS Tracking Server Hosting Solutions

Choosing the right hosting solution is vital for the efficiency and reliability of your GPS tracking server. Explore the following hosting options:

1. On-Premises Hosting

Pros:

  • Full control over hardware and software.
  • Enhanced data security for sensitive information.

Cons:

  • High initial setup costs.
  • Requires in-house IT expertise for maintenance and troubleshooting.

2. Cloud Hosting

Pros:

  • Scalability to handle growing data volumes.
  • High availability and reliability with minimal downtime.
  • Cost-effective pay-as-you-go pricing models.

Cons:

  • Dependency on internet connectivity.
  • Potential concerns over data privacy and compliance.

3. Hybrid Hosting

Combines the benefits of both on-premises and cloud hosting, offering flexibility and enhanced security. Suitable for businesses with specific data management requirements.

Fleet Stack™: Your Ultimate GPS Tracking Server Solution

Fleet Stack™ offers a comprehensive solution for setting up and managing your GPS tracking server. With its innovative features and seamless integration, Fleet Stack™ ensures your tracking system is efficient, secure, and scalable.

Image description

1. Overview of Fleet Stack™
Fleet Stack™ is a leading GPS tracking platform that provides robust GPS tracking server software, tailored for businesses of all sizes. Whether you're looking for a free GPS server option or a premium GPS tracking server hosting solution, Fleet Stack™ has you covered.

2. Key Features of Fleet Stack™ GPS Tracking Server

  • User-Friendly Interface: Intuitive dashboards that make managing your fleet effortless.
  • Real-Time Tracking: Monitor vehicle locations in real-time with high accuracy.
  • Geofencing: Set virtual boundaries and receive alerts when vehicles enter or exit designated areas.
  • Driver Behavior Monitoring: Track metrics like speed, braking, and idling to promote safe driving practices.
  • Customizable Reports: Generate detailed reports on fleet performance, fuel usage, and more.

Image description

  • Secure Data Handling: Advanced encryption and security protocols to protect your data.
  • Scalable Hosting: Flexible hosting solutions that grow with your business needs.

3. Benefits of Using Fleet Stack™ for GPS Tracking Server Hosting

  • Seamless Integration: Easily integrate Fleet Stack™ with existing systems and third-party applications.
  • No-Code Platform: Utilize Fleet Stack™ Studio, a no-code platform, to customize and manage your GPS tracking application without needing extensive technical knowledge.
  • Reliable Support: Access dedicated support teams to assist with setup, maintenance, and troubleshooting.
  • Cost-Effective Solutions: Choose from a range of pricing plans, including free GPS server options and premium hosting packages.

Step-by-Step Guide to Developing a GPS Tracking Application with Fleet Stack™ Studio

Creating a GPS tracking application with Fleet Stack™ Studio is streamlined and efficient. Follow these steps to set up your infrastructure and develop your tracking app:

Image description

1. Setting Up Your GPS Tracking Server

Create a Server for GPS Tracking:

  • Choose a Hosting Provider: Select a reliable cloud hosting provider such as AWS, Google Cloud, or Azure.
  • Configure Server Specifications: Ensure the server has adequate resources (CPU, RAM, storage) to handle GPS data processing and storage.
  • Install Required Software: Set up necessary software and dependencies, including databases and backend services.

Install Fleet Stack™:

  • Download Fleet Stack™: Obtain the Fleet Stack™ software from the official website or your Fleet Stack™ account.
  • Installation Process: Follow the installation guide to set up Fleet Stack™ on your server, ensuring all dependencies are correctly configured.
  • Initial Configuration: Configure basic settings, including server security, user access controls, and data storage parameters.

2. Creating a Project in Fleet Stack™ Studio

Access Fleet Stack™ Studio:

  • Login to Your Account: Sign in to your Fleet Stack™ account and navigate to Fleet Stack™ Studio.
  • Create a New Project: Click on "Create Project" and select "Build GPS Tracking Application" from the available options.

3. Building Your GPS Tracking Application

Utilize Fleet Stack™ Studio's Tools:

  • Drag-and-Drop Interface: Design your app's interface by dragging and dropping elements onto the canvas.
  • Configure Features: Set up essential features such as real-time tracking, geofencing, driver behavior monitoring, and route optimization using Fleet Stack™ Studio’s intuitive tools.
  • Integrate Real-Time Data: Ensure seamless integration of GPS data streams into your application for accurate and up-to-date tracking information.

4. Downloading and Customizing Source Code

Download Source Code:

  • Export Project: Once your basic app is built, use Fleet Stack™ Studio to download the source code for further customization.
  • Access Source Code: Obtain the GPS tracking app source code through Fleet Stack™ Studio’s export feature, available in various programming languages based on your preference.

Customize Application by Code Modification:

  • Open in IDE: Import the downloaded source code into your preferred Integrated Development Environment (IDE) such as Visual Studio Code, IntelliJ IDEA, or Eclipse.
  • Modify Code: Customize the application by adding new features, adjusting existing functionalities, or integrating additional APIs as needed.
  • Enhance User Experience: Tailor the user interface and experience to align with your brand and user requirements.

5. Testing and Quality Assurance

Conduct Comprehensive Testing:

  • Functional Testing: Verify that all features work as intended across different devices and platforms.
  • Performance Testing: Assess the app’s performance under various conditions to ensure stability and responsiveness.
  • Security Testing: Conduct vulnerability assessments and penetration testing to identify and address security flaws.
  • User Acceptance Testing (UAT): Gather feedback from a group of end-users to identify usability issues and areas for improvement.

6. Deployment and Maintenance

Deploy Your Application:

  • Prepare for Launch: Finalize all features and ensure that the app meets all quality standards.
  • App Store Submission: Use Fleet Stack™ Studio’s deployment tools to submit your app to app stores (Google Play Store, Apple App Store), ensuring compliance with each platform’s guidelines.

Ongoing Maintenance:

  • Continuous Monitoring: Use Fleet Stack™ Studio’s analytics tools to monitor app performance and user engagement post-launch.
  • Regular Updates: Release updates to introduce new features, fix bugs, and improve performance based on user feedback and technological advancements.
  • Support Services: Leverage Fleet Stack™’s dedicated support team for troubleshooting and system enhancements.

Other Articles

- Build Best GPS Tracking Software - No Code Technology By Fleet Stack

Tools and Resources

Developing a GPS tracking application with Fleet Stack™ Studio is streamlined, but having the right tools and resources can further enhance the process:

  • Fleet Stack™ Studio Documentation: Comprehensive guides and tutorials to help you navigate the platform.
  • API Integrations: Connect with third-party services to extend your app’s functionality using Fleet Stack Rest API.
  • Design Tools: Utilize Fleet Stack™ Studio’s built-in design tools or integrate with external tools like Figma or Adobe XD for advanced UI/UX design.
  • Analytics Tools: Leverage Fleet Stack™ Studio’s analytics to gain insights into app performance and user behavior.
  • Support Services: Access Fleet Stack™’s dedicated support team for troubleshooting and assistance.

Setting up a GPS tracking server and hosting infrastructure is a critical step in establishing an effective GPS tracking system. With Fleet Stack™ Studio, the process becomes accessible, efficient, and cost-effective, eliminating the need for extensive technical expertise and reducing development time. Fleet Stack™ provides a comprehensive solution that not only simplifies the setup and management of your GPS tracking server but also offers advanced features to ensure your tracking system is reliable, secure, and scalable.

Image description

By leveraging Fleet Stack™ , you can build a powerful GPS tracking application tailored to your specific needs, whether for fleet management, asset tracking, or personal safety. Embrace the power of advanced GPS tracking technology with Fleet Stack™ and transform your tracking infrastructure for sustained success.

Establish a robust and scalable GPS tracking server infrastructure with Fleet Stack™—your ultimate solution for efficient, secure, and reliable GPS tracking systems.

. . . .
Terabox Video Player